The firefly isnt actually a fly at all, but rather a beetle from the family lampyridae, which in latin means shining fire. Firefly, family lampyridae, also called lightning bug, any of some 2,000 species of beetles insect order coleoptera found in most tropical and temperate regions that have special lightproducing organs on the underside of the abdomen.
